Q: Is 48,480,034 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 48,480,034 is a composite number.

Why is 48,480,034 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 48,480,034 can be evenly divided by 1 2 1,117 2,234 21,701 43,402 24,240,017 and 48,480,034, with no remainder.

Since 48,480,034 cannot be divided by just 1 and 48,480,034, it is a composite number.
